Nanocomposite coated spacecraft spindles.Four spacecrafts had their main shafts coated with a nanocomposite, a coating that was newly developed. Four years of operation had not resulted in any damage. Nanostructured Aluminium The nanostructured material is subjected to multiple plastic deformations, resulting in an ultra-fine grain structure. By equal channel angular press (equal channel angle pressing), a large number grain boundaries is formed due to an increase in dislocation densities.
The material is further ground on a liquid Nitrogen roller compactor until the particle size is 30nm. This method is known as cryogenic compacting. Dispersion oxide and nitrogen particles at grain boundaries to improve dispersion, increase thermal stability, and inhibit grain growth. Replace the hard Chrome with nano CoP plating. This technology was developed by US Department of Defense. Nano Co-P coatings are comparable to or can exceed hard chrome plating. The coating's surface is agglomerate and has no pits, voids or micro-cracks. Originally used for landing gears, it is now used to coat engines and hydraulic piston cylinders. lntegran developed the technology, whose CoP nano-coating has:

Nanocomposite coating A coating in which nanoparticles are uniformly dispersed is used in a window glass as a so SolarCoating. These nanoparticle dispersions are indium tin oxide, (ITO for short),  Antimagne Tin Oxide (abbreviated ATO), zinc oxide (ZnO), alumina (Al2O3) and silver. For example, ITO can be used as a transparent antistatic coating, solar infrared radiation additive and transparent conductive coating, which is an ideal material for window coating.
